Think about the feelings you get when you are calm if you feel stressed. You can envision yourself in a body of water or bath and imagine the water whisking your stress away. Another trick is to close your eyes, breathe deeply and think of a calm scene. A calm scene might involve sitting on the beach or walking in a flowery meadow.

Create a statement that is brief, positive and true that will assist you in redirecting your thoughts and coping with your stress. By repeating this affirmation you can quiet your self-critical voice that adds to your stress. You might tell yourself you can overcome the current problem, to calm down, or whatever helps you cope in an adaptive manner.

You can avoid much of your stress by ensuring that everything you have is in working order. Think of three things in your life that could use repairs, then fix them! By doing so, you are eliminating three potential headaches further down the road.

Find out where your stress is coming from. You should look for the places in your life that are having an impact on your stress. You might be having a reaction to a person, object or event. When you know exactly what brings about stress in your life, you can learn to cope with or eliminate these things.

There are those that look for relief from drugs and alcohol whenever they are feeling stressed. This is how they try to seek relief from the overwhelming anxiety and emotions that weigh them down on a daily basis. Drugs and alcohol will add to your stress level, not relieve it. They are likely to make your life more complicated instead of doing any good in relieving your daily stress.

Learn to forgive others if you want to reduce the stress in your life. If you spend all of your time dwelling on how others have wronged you, you will just end up grumpy and miserable.

Smiling is a little technique that has a huge, positive impact on your stress-levels. People smile naturally when they are cheerful and calm, and if you force yourself to smile, you will actually start to feel like that, too. Try smiling the next time you find yourself in a stressful situation and notice how much better it makes you feel. You will calm down and notice how much your stress has eased, when you can smile in the face of adversity.
